Celebration of Life Scheduled for July 1st

The life of Charles (Charlie) Hedgcoth will be celebrated on Thursday, July 1, 2021, at Robson Fieldhouse at 2 p.m. Hedgcoth was a longtime Ponca City educator and died on June 3.

Neil Strangeland, a pastor in Ponca City and a former student of his, will conduct the service. Ryan Brown, also a former student and music teacher in Blackwell, will be singing, “Go Rest High on That Mountain” by Vince Gill.

Hedgcoth was born Jan. 16, 1951 in Pulaski, Tenn. He was hired by PCPS in August of 1990 to teach social studies. He retired a few years ago but returned to part-time teaching later the following school year.

PCPS has created an Endowment Fund for the Charlie Hedgcoth Memorial Scholarship. Donations may be sent to Ponca City Public Schools, Charlie Hedgcoth Memorial Scholarship, Attention: Brenda Storie, 613 East Grand, Ponca City, OK 74601.
